WebWhen we're talking about their role in food chains, we can call autotrophs producers. Heterotrophs, also known as other-feeders, can't capture light or chemical energy to make their own food out of carbon dioxide. Humans are heterotrophs. WebTrophic Levels in a Food Chain: A food chain shows the hierarchy, or ranking, of the organisms that rely on each other for food. The levels in the food chain are called … WebA food chain describes how energy and nutrients move through an ecosystem. At the basic level there are plants that produce the energy, then it moves up to higher-level organisms like herbivores.
